Quince Skillet Tart with Savory Prosciutto Pastry
View Recipe
The secret to this savory brunch tart? According to our Test Kitchen staff, it's quince, which tastes like a cross between an apple and a pear, and should be peeled and cooked for optimum flavor. We're also obsessed with the finely chopped prosciutto found in the flaky crust of this delicious tart.

Pumpkin Latte Coffee Cake
View Recipe
Make the perfect fall coffee cake with just one simple addition—pumpkin! Our Test Kitchen staff suggests making it in advance: Simply prepare and cool the cake as directed, but omit the coffee drizzle until serving.
